Biography

Daniel was born December 23, 1777 in Orange County, North Carolina. He was the son of Benjamin Stone and Sarah Lewis. He passed away about 2 August 1857 in Warren County, Kentucky and is buried in Mount Olivet Cumberland Presbyterian Cemetery, Warren County, Kentucky.[1] Note: most family trees use 1771 as birth year. Gravestone has 1777; no other birth record found as yet.

Marriages & Children

Daniel married Susanna McFadin on 22 June 1801 in Warren County, Kentucky.[5][6]

Daniel married second Elizabeth Rose Middleton 21 February 1804.[7]

Daniel married third Elizabeth Fox 10 June 1807.[8] Both Daniel and Elizabeth Fox are listed on the death record of their daughter Ann Arabella (Stone) Hines who passed away in 1916 in Warren County, Kentucky.[9]

Death

The will of Daniel Stone was written 8 December 1856 and probated at the August term 1857 Warren County Court. The assumption is that he died in July or August 1857.[10]

In the name of God Amen. I Daniel Stone being in sound mind but feeble in body and calling to mind that it is appointed for all men to die do constitute & make this my last Will & Testament hereby recinding and revoking all others.

Item First. I wish all my just debts to be paid. I give and bequeath to the heirs of Susan Jenkins’s body my dauter one equal child’s portion of my estate subject to a deduction of two hundred dollars she having received that amount heretofor to be equally divided among her children as they become of age.
I give and bequeath to the children of my deceased son Benjamin H Stone one equal portion of my estate charging them in the distribution of my estate with two hundred dollars advanced their father in his lifetime.
I give & bequeath to my daughter Aphire C. Hamil one equal child’s portion of my estate subject to a deduction of ninety two dollars also to a deduction of Six hundred dollars for the tract of land she now lives on which sums I have given her heretofore.
I give and bequeath to my daughter America Jane Wheeler one equal child’s portion of my estate subject to a deduction of one hundred and seven dollars which sum I have given her heretofore.
I give & bequeath to the children of my deceased son William E Stone one equal portion of my estate charging them in the distribution of my estate with one hundred and forty dollars advanced their father in his lifetime.
I give and bequeath to my daughter Isabella Ann Hines one equal child’s portion of my estate subject to a deduction of ninety four dollars which sum I have given her heretofore.
I give and bequeath to the children of my decd. son Erasmus D. Stone one equal portion of my estate charging them in the distribution of my estate with four hundred dollars advanced of their father in his lifetime but the afd equal portion of my estate subject to the advancement aforesaid is upon condition that the children and heirs of said Erasmus D Stone shall not set up any claim to $500 purporting to be due and owing to said E. D. Stone for the sale and purchase of a Negro boy William as appears by a conveyance of record in the Warren County Court Clerk’s office of date eighth of July 1849 from the said E. D. Stone to me & here referred to used herein the most solemn act of my life declare that I have paid the said E. D. Stone every cent of said $500, for and on account of the purchase of said servant boy William & advanced to the said E. D. Stone the $400 in addition as here and absolutely charged to him. It is therefore my will and desire that if the children of the said E. D. Stone, or anyone for them should seek to recover of my estate the said $500 for & on account of the aforesaid boy William then and in that event said children of the said Erasmus D. Stone are to have no share or portion in the distribution of my estate & for the reason aforesaid.

I hereby nominate and appoint my son in law W. T. Wheeler executor of & to this my last Will and testament hereby again revoking all previous wills made by me. Signed and sealed this 8th day of December 1856.
Daniel Stone
Signed, sealed & acknowledged in presence of John Mitchell, Martin Shroader State of Kentucky

Warren County Court Sct August term 1857
This last will and testament of Daniel Stone deceased was provided in court and proved by the oath of John Mitchell and Martin Shroader the subscribing witnesses thereto and ordered to be recorded which is recorded accordingly. Test. C. E. Bleweth
